Software Engineer

Ford Ford · Auto · Dearborn, MI +1 · Enterprise Technology

Software Engineer role at Ford Motor Credit focusing on full-stack development (React, Spring Boot) and cloud operations (GCP). Responsibilities include building and enhancing front-end features, deploying and operating applications, implementing CI/CD and test automation, and leading the full lifecycle of applications and API services within the eCommerce ecosystem. The role emphasizes TDD, observability, fault-tolerance, and end-to-end ownership, including security and compliance monitoring.

What you'd actually do

  1. Build and enhance front-end features using React and AEM.
  2. Deploy and operate applications on Google Cloud Platform (Cloud Run, Cloud Functions, Cloud Storage, Pub/Sub,POSTGRES).
  3. Implement CI/CD pipelines automation, test automation.
  4. Lead the full lifecycle of the application, API services supporting eCommerce ecosystem — requirements gathering, implementation, testing, deployment, monitoring, and post-launch support.
  5. Design and develop RESTful APIs and web services that are robust, secure, and scalable for various features and use cases.

Skills

Required

  • React
  • Spring Boot
  • Google Cloud Platform (GCP)
  • CI/CD pipelines
  • Automated testing
  • Java
  • Tekton
  • API design
  • Observability
  • Fault-tolerance
  • TDD

Nice to have

  • AEM
  • Cloud Functions
  • Cloud Storage
  • Pub/Sub
  • POSTGRES
  • Splunk

What the JD emphasized

  • 6+ years of experience developing applications using Java, Spring Boot, React, and Google Cloud Platform (GCP), including Cloud Run and Pub/Sub.
  • 3+ years of experience with automated testing.